Children

Chris and Lauren have two sons and one daughter. Their first child, son, Jack Hunter born in 2002 and the second child, son, George William born in 2004. On July 23, 2008, Lauren gave birth to her daughter, Lilah Marie.

Wife – Lauren Pronger

Chris married to Lauren Pronger married in 2001 and the couple has three children. They currently live in St. Louis.

Parents

Christopher Robert Pronger was born to Jim and Elia Pronger on October 10, 1974. His parents came to Canada from Finland and made their home in Dryden.

Chris grew up playing minor hockey in his hometown and was picked for the Stratford Cullitons U-17 team for the 1990-91 season. After playing for Petes in the Ontario Hockey League, he was chosen for the NHL Draft in 1993.

Brother – Sean Pronger

Chris Pronger’s older brother, Sean James Pronger, is also a professional ice hockey player from Canada. He played in the NHL from 1995 to 2004. In 260 regular season games, he had 23 goals and 36 assists.
